In an interview with The Telegraph, Johnny Depp spoke openly about his difficult relationship with his mother, Betty Sue Palmer, who passed away in 2016. The actor shared intimate memories, describing his mother as a woman with a stern character and a predisposition to aggressive behavior.
Depp, 62, said his childhood was marred by constant rages and brutal abuse from his mother.
"She hit me with a fucking stick, a shoe, an ashtray, a phone - I didn't care. But now I'm grateful to her for it. She taught me how not to raise children. Just do everything the other way around," Johnny admitted.
According to the artist, the experience left a deep imprint on his fate. Physical violence, cruel treatment – all this was an everyday reality. His mother could pass by, and he had to protect himself from blows, because he did not know what would happen next.
At the age of sixteen, the young man decided to leave his father's house and go to Los Angeles. To support himself, he took jobs on construction sites, worked as a courier, and sold fountain pens.
